My bunny had 6 kits two days ago. Today I went and bought a larger indoor cage for her since eventually the babies will grow and be moving around more. Is it safe for me to move the nest into the new cage or should I wait until the kits are a little older? I was planning on waiting at least a week but everyone else in my house seems to think I should move them now.

I'm also not sure how I should be taking care of the babies since this is her first, and only litter we will be having. We had no idea she was pregnant. They are all squirming around and seem to have full bellies so I'm assuming they are healthy. One is a lot smaller and more pink than the others. I'm just assuming it's the runt. Is there anything I need to be doing for them besides checking on them regularly? Any help would be appreciated!
